Review of Wait Until Dark (1967) by Emily B — 03 Mar 2008
A brilliant thriller starring Audrey Hepburn as a blind woman being terrorised by a trio of crooks determined to get their hands on a doll stuffed full of heroin.
Alan Arkin is perfect as the evil ringleader Rout. Hepburn, as always, also gives a good performance.
I found the start a little slow and the story a little confused but towards the end was brilliant. I wish I could of seen this in the cinema when it was first released, when during the final scenes the theaters would turn of the lights one by one to heighten the terror!
Overall a very good thriller defiantly worht seeing.
